Brie, Prosciutto & Asparagus Puff Pastries

This easy appetizer is the perfect combo of sweet and salty paired with flaky pastry!
Prep Time25 minutes
Cook Time15 minutes
Course: Appetizer
Servings: 8 puff pastries
Author: Emily - My Messy Kitchen

Ingredients

  • 1 package of puff pastry 2 sheets
  • 8 tbsp salted butter melted
  • 4 tsp honey
  • 8 oz Brie
  • 1 bundle of asparagus
  • 1 tsp olive oil
  • 12 slices prosciutto
  • 1 egg beaten in a bowl

Instructions

  • Remove the puff pastry from the freezer and allow to thaw, about 20 minutes. Preheat oven to 400° and line two large baking sheets with parchment paper. In a small bowl, combine melted butter and honey.
  • Trim the stalks of the asparagus and toss in olive oil.
  • Cut each puff pastry sheet into 4 rectangles. Rotate the puff pastry into a diamond shape and brush with the honey butter. Top with a slice of folded prosciutto. Top with 3-4 pieces of asparagus and a slice of brie. Brush with additional honey butter.
  • Fold the left side over top and brush the puff pastry with the egg wash. Fold right side over and brush top and sides with more egg wash. Place on baking sheet about 1 inch apart and repeat with remaining puff pastry. 
  • Bake for 15 minutes or until golden brown. Serve with extra honey butter.
